What Is Mental Health?

Mental health refers to our emotional, psychological, and social well-being. It affects how we think, feel, and act, and it plays a key role in how we handle stress, relate to others, and make decisions. Mental health is essential at every stage of life, from childhood and adolescence through adulthood. Maintaining good mental health enables individuals to cope with life’s challenges, work productively, and contribute to their communities.

Why Mental Health Matters

Mental health matters because it is a fundamental aspect of our overall well-being, influencing every part of our lives. Good mental health allows individuals to manage stress, build healthy relationships, make sound decisions, and handle challenges with resilience. When mental health is neglected, it can lead to emotional struggles, relationship issues, and even physical health problems.

For individuals facing addiction, poor mental health can exacerbate substance use and hinder recovery efforts. Therapy Services for Mental Health

At New Heights Treatment Center, we offer a comprehensive range of therapy services designed to address mental health conditions and promote long-term recovery. Our therapeutic approaches are tailored to meet the unique needs of each individual, ensuring personalized care in a supportive environment. Our therapy services include:

  • Individual Therapy: One-on-one sessions with a licensed therapist to explore the root causes of mental health conditions, develop coping strategies, and set personalized recovery goals.
  • Group Therapy: Peer-led sessions that foster a sense of community and support. Group therapy allows individuals to share their experiences, gain insights from others, and build accountability.
  •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T): This evidence-based therapy helps individuals identify and change negative thought patterns and behaviors that contribute to poor mental health, helping them build healthier habits.
  •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T): Focused on emotional regulation and distress tolerance, DBT is effective for individuals struggling with intense emotions that may contribute to poor mental health.
  • Relapse Prevention Therapy: This therapy focuses on identifying triggers and high-risk situations, providing clients with tools to prevent relapse and maintain long-term sobriety.
  • Medication-Assisted Treatment (MAT): For individuals with specific needs, MAT combines behavioral therapies with medication to help reduce cravings and withdrawal symptoms.

Treatment Programs for Mental Health Conditions

At New Heights Treatment Center, we offer a variety of mental health treatment programs designed to meet the diverse needs of individuals recovering from all conditions. Our programs provide different levels of care, allowing us to offer tailored support at every stage of recovery:

  • Partial Hospitalization Program (PHP): PHP is an intensive, structured program that offers comprehensive care during the day while allowing clients to return home in the evenings. This program includes individual and group therapy, psychiatric care, and relapse prevention planning. PHP is ideal for individuals who need a high level of support but do not require 24/7 inpatient care.
  • Intensive Outpatient Program (IOP): Our IOP provides flexible treatment options for those who need continued support but have outside responsibilities like work or family. Clients attend therapy sessions several times a week, focusing on relapse prevention, coping strategies, and emotional regulation. IOP helps individuals maintain progress in recovery while transitioning back to everyday life.
  • Outpatient Program: Our outpatient program offers less intensive care with regular therapy sessions, focusing on ongoing support for long-term sobriety. This program is ideal for individuals who have completed higher levels of care or those with milder mental health issues. Clients continue to receive therapy, relapse prevention guidance, and counseling while integrating back into their daily routines.
